cancel — 2019-07-04 18:02:46 Exchanged emails with user and was unable to reproduce after restarting. This may be related to Slack's feature of being able to "upgrade" a group DM to a public channel. Ripcord doesn't yet handle this event, and needs to disconnect/reconnect from the Slack workspace to repopulate the data correctly. Hopefully I'll be able to add support for this soon. | ||||
cancel — 2019-07-06 00:21:09 Confirmed the cause of the problem and spend some time adding support for the set of events necessary to recognize and handle group DMs being converted into normal channels. Also added more fixes/enhancements for group DM support. This will be in the next release (0.4.8). | ||||
